INPEX sells Eagle Ford tight oil production and development assets to Repsol

AI Summary

INPEX Corporation has sold its Eagle Ford assets to Repsol Oil & Gas USA, a subsidiary of Spanish energy company Repsol. The Japanese company is divesting all of its tight oil development and production activities to “optimize the INPEX Group’s global asset portfolio.”

Previously, INPEX held multiple tight oil development and production assets through its American subsidiary, INPEX Americas as the primary operator. INPEX acquired the oil production and development assets in 2019.

This action marks the divestment of all activities in the state of Texas, which INPEX reports having a “minimal impact” on its consolidated financial results.
